Latest Patents

Julia's latest patent, titled "Supercapacitor and a method of manufacturing such a supercapacitor," describes an advanced electric double-layer capacitor. This invention comprises at least one pair of polarizable electrodes linked to current collectors, with a separator made of ion-permeable yet electron-insulating material positioned between the electrode pairs. A liquid electrolyte is also integral to this design. Notably, the electrodes incorporate a layer of carbon particles characterized by a narrow distribution of nanopores, specifically sized to accommodate the ion sizes of the electrolyte. This innovation not only enhances the overall performance of the supercapacitor but also outlines a method for its manufacturing.
